SPIRIT OF ASHANTI is a 30.6 m Motor Yacht, built in Italy by Tecnomarine and delivered in 1998. She is one of 2 T100 models.

Her top speed is 28.0 kn and she boasts a maximum range of 750.0 nm when navigating at cruising speed, with power coming from two MTU diesel engines. She can accommodate up to 8 guests in 4 staterooms, with 4 crew members waiting on their every need. She has a gross tonnage of 156.0 GT and a 6.43 m beam.

She was designed by Gerhard Gilgenast, who has designed 25 other superyachts in the BOAT Pro database.

The naval architecture was developed by Tecnomarine, who has architected 6 other superyachts in the BOAT Pro database, and the interior of the yacht was designed by Rosella Federigi - she is built with a Teak deck, a GRP hull, and GRP superstructure.

SPIRIT OF ASHANTI is in the top 30% by speed in the world. She is one of 2102 motor yachts in the 30-35m size range, and, compared to similarly sized motor yachts, her cruising speed is 3.91 kn above the average, and her top speed 4.19 kn above the average.

SPIRIT OF ASHANTI is registered under the Portugal flag (along with a total of other 62 yachts)
